XCode 7でiOS 8シミュレーターを入手しようとしました。ベータ3より前は、それは不可能でしたが、ベータ3リリースノートでは可能でした。
「Xcode 7.0ベータ版は、ダウンロード可能なレガシーシミュレーターをサポートするようになりました。」 Xcode 7ベータ3リリースノート
また、[ダウンロード]セクションにも表示されます。
これで報告されたのと同じ問題が発生しています XCode 6に関する質問 。 Xcode 6がまだインストールされていますが、iOS 8がベースOSではなくなったXcode 7ベータ3にシミュレータをインストールしようとしています。
エラーメッセージ:
IOS 8.3シミュレータをダウンロードしてインストールできませんでした。パッケージをインストールするには承認が必要です
私は 他のバージョンのXcodeをダウンロード/所有する必要がないこの問題のAppleフォーラム で別の回避策を見つけました。Sudo
を使用してXcodeを実行する場合シミュレーターのダウンロードとインストールは正常に機能します。
Sudo /Applications/Xcode.app/Contents/MacOS/Xcode
注:ダウンロードとインストールが完了したら、Xcodeを終了して通常どおりに起動してください。
更新:XCoolは、ここで強調したいコメントの重要な安全上のヒントを指摘します。
Sudoを使用してXcodeを開く前に、プロジェクトを必ず閉じてください。そうしないと、インストールの実行時に現在開いているファイルに多くの権限の問題が発生します。
申し訳ありませんが、コメントする50の評判がありません。私はこれと同じ問題を抱えています。さらに進んでいますか?たまたま解決策に遭遇した場合は、お知らせします。何を試しましたか?
---------更新-------
だから私は回避策を見つけました...あなたがそれをiPhoneに配備することを試みているなら。
以前のxCodeファイルがまだある場合...パスに移動できます:/Applications/Xcode.app/Contents/Developer/Platforms/iPhoneOS.platform/DeviceSupport
必要なシミュレータとSDKをXcode-beta.appの同じ場所にコピーして貼り付けます。これらのダウンロードは引き続きダウンロードされませんが、これによりシミュレータをiPhoneで実行できるようになります。
Xcode 7でiOS 8のデバイスシミュレータを使用してこれを取得しました
動作することを確認しました。
XCode 7以降は、8.4以前のシミュレータをサポートしていません。投稿で私の回答を確認してください here 。